I use WiiMednafen for my NeoGeo Pocket so here is an Example......u have to edit the .INI files for the emulators u wanna use and just edit the RomDir Line :

Paths.jpg



So i created a Folder on Root of SD Card Wiimednafen\roms\NGP for NeoGeo Pocket games.....When u add the Games and Edit the .ini file for the Emulator Remember to Refresh Cache in Wiiflow so it will Load any changes made or stuff Added :)
